  • Gary Tozbikian

Gary Tozbikian

MD

Breast Pathologist Dr Gary Tozbikian

Associate Professor and Breast Pathology Division Director, The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center

Dr. Tozbikian, MD, is an Anatomic and Clinical Pathology board-certified Surgical Pathologist with a specialization in breast pathology. His research is focused on diagnostic, predictive, and therapeutic biomarkers for use in breast cancer, as well as the practical application of advanced digital imaging technology in breast pathology. Dr. Tozbikian joined the Department of Pathology at The Ohio State University Wexner Medical Center in 2013. He is an Associate Professor and Breast Pathology Division Director and serves as a subspecialty pathologist on the Breast and Genitourinary Pathology services.
